Nancy Jane Cruzan Chew Carson - Iowa & Indiana

Re: Nancy Jane Cruzan (b. 1836, Rush Co., IN), Scott Carson (b. abt 1822/1823, Hamilton Co., IN), Thomas F. Chew, Sarah Jane Melissa Chew, Alfred Lennox Chew, Will Carson

I have posted on many sites requesting information on the above persons in the past, and this past weekend I found some information about the family and thought I would pass it along. Also, if anyone has information on the Carson family of Hamilton Co., IN, and later of Fayette Co., IN, please contact me.

To preface, a few months ago I posted a query requesting information on my g-grandmother, Melissa Chew and received the following information:

Her full name was Sarah Jane Melissa Chew
Her brother was Alfred Lennox Chew
Her mother was Nancy Jane Cruzan (Nancy's father was Garrett Cruzan)
Her father was Thomas F. Chew
Her step-father was Scott Carson
There were two daughters, Cora and Maretta/Marietta Carson.

There was no additional information about the second husband and daughters. When I read this I remembered my mother telling me her father had often spoke of his mother's brother, Will Carson. Until now I had always assumed his last name was Chew.

I found a biography of William A. Carson in the publication: History of Fayette County, Indiana, published in 1917. William A. Carson's, parents were Scott Carson and Nancy J. (Cruzan) Carson. I also found an 1870 census record for Scott and Nancy, but didn't discover until I got home that my printout of that record was incomplete. I am sure I saw SJM and Alfred listed, but cannot remember seeing anything about the two Carson girls. I also found census records for William and family.

This is the information I gleaned from the biography and the census records:

William A. Carson (b. abt 1870, d. aft. 1920)

William's father: Scott Carson (b. 1822-1823 – age on 1870 census was 47 – in Hamilton Co., IN; d. 1872 in Hamilton Co., IN – William's biography states William was left an orphan at 2 years of age due to his father's death.

Scott Carson's occupation was butcher in Hamilton Co., IN. As a side note, Sarah Jane Melissa's first husband, James Frank Snowden's occupation on the 1880 Hamilton Co., IN census was butcher.

William's mother: Nancy J. Cruzan was born in Rush Co., IN, abt 1836 – her age was 34 on the 1870 census, and she died in 1901 in Glenwood, Fayette Co., IN, where she is buried (per William's biography). She married (1) Thomas F. Chew before 1858 and lived in Iowa, then (2) Scott Carson.

The biography states that 'Some time after the death of her husband, Mrs. Carson with her son, William A., left her home in Hamilton county and came to Fayette county…'.

Scott and Nancy married in 1869, and had three children. Two had died before the 1917 publication, and no mention was made as to gender; however, I would assume they would be Cora and Maretta/Marietta.

In 1890, William A. Carson (b. 1872; d. aft. 1917) married Bertha Hinchman, daughter of J.H. Hinchman and Amanda Moffett. They had two children, Guy W. Carson (b. 12-1890) and Hazel Carson (b. 11-1892/1893). Guy married Vida Ayres and they had three children, John, Eva and Lowell. As of 1917, Hazel was single and living with her parents. Both Guy W. and Hazel had high school educations.

William worked on a farm when he was a boy and continued that profession, purchasing a 63-acre farm in Fairview Twp., Fayette Co., IN, abt 1870. He raised Poland China hogs and Jersey cattle, and was the assessor for the township for 10 years, and two years as a trustee (which he was serving at the date of publication).

Hamilton Co., IN Census:

Scott Carson – age 47
Nancy J. (Cruzan Chew) Carson – age 34
Did not get full print of the rest of the household.
Fayette Co, IN Census Records:

1910 – Guy W. Carson and Hazel Carson were listed as being 9 years and 7 years old.
1920 – Guy W. Carson and Vida (Ayres) Carson were listed as living with William A. Carson, Bertha (Moffett) Carson and Hazel Carson.
1930 – Hazel Carson was 27 and listed as single, living at home with William A. Carson and Bertha (Moffett) Carson.
